TRAJECTORY CONTROL OF HORIZONTAL WELL NIU-102 IN UNDER-BALANCED FOAM DRILLING

  • In accordance with such geological conditions as low reservoir pressure and low permeability in Santanghu Block of Tuha Oilfield in Xinjiang, foam drilling fluid was selected in drilling the horizontal section of well Niu-102, to minimize formation damage and reserve oil and gas reservoir. Horizontal well drilling technologies, and under-balanced drilling technologies with foam drilling fluid were applied, and well trajectory was monitored and controlled with the help of wireless MWD inclinometer and DST tool run through the side-entry sub. The drilling operation was safely and smoothly carried out, and some valuable experience was obtained in drilling this well.
